Output 4bc58e542b7676b71b9ae8ee6f59d23a46c4f84b190bccbbf89b65b601931087:21

value
28329924
script pubkey
OP_0 OP_PUSHBYTES_20 efb98b69d2f3f0d4699b5a5e6f4c1823fbde49b8
address
bc1qa7uck6wj70cdg6vmtf0x7nqcy0aaujdcek0usd
transaction
4bc58e542b7676b71b9ae8ee6f59d23a46c4f84b190bccbbf89b65b601931087